Output d3f709c1979e8765c81df2feb621377644e5f4184af1cd3dbd142db2e0ef2cfe:27

value
31530
script pubkey
OP_0 OP_PUSHBYTES_20 8709ee9c42d472250ee69924dcb503545209a8a4
address
bc1qsuy7a8zz63ez2rhxnyjdedgr23fqn29ypa8vfy
transaction
d3f709c1979e8765c81df2feb621377644e5f4184af1cd3dbd142db2e0ef2cfe
confirmations
2216
spent
true